The honest part about SEO
It is not instant. Pages start ranking in weeks and meaningful traffic builds over two to three months, then compounds. That's exactly why it's worth starting now and why it pairs well with paid — ads bring customers today while search builds the channel that costs nothing tomorrow.

How long does SEO take in India?
Three to six months before it compounds, longer in competitive categories. Anyone promising faster is either buying links or counting brand searches you already had.
What does SEO include at this price?
Technical health, on-page work, content written and published, Google Business Profile for local visibility, and a monthly report on what moved. The tiers differ in volume, not in whether the fundamentals are covered.
Do you build backlinks?
No paid links, no guest posting, no link schemes. They work until they do not, and the recovery costs more than the gain. We earn coverage instead, which is slower and does not get penalised.
Is SEO worth it if we already run ads?
Usually yes, because it is the one channel where you stop paying per click. It also tends to expose which of your paid keywords you should never have been renting.

Why local visibility matters more than most brands expect
A large share of Indian commercial searches attach a city or 'near me'. For most businesses, being visible in the map results is worth more than ranking nationally for a broad term, and it is considerably faster to achieve. It is the first thing we look at, not the last.
